.content.svelte-8us0o2{display:flex;flex-direction:column;gap:1em;padding-block:2em;padding-block-start:10em;margin:auto;justify-content:center;text-align:center;opacity:.6;font-size:.85rem;padding-inline:1em}.content.svelte-8us0o2 p:where(.svelte-8us0o2){margin:0}.content.svelte-8us0o2 a:where(.svelte-8us0o2){color:inherit}section.svelte-1kojz3b{padding-block-start:4em}.featured-images.svelte-1kojz3b{display:flex;justify-content:space-evenly;overflow:hidden;position:relative;padding-block:1em}.featured-images.svelte-1kojz3b:before{display:block;content:"";background:linear-gradient(to right,transparent,hsl(from var(--col-surface-purple) h s l / 30%),transparent);position:absolute;inset:0}.featured-images.svelte-1kojz3b img:where(.svelte-1kojz3b){object-fit:cover;width:10em;aspect-ratio:1;border-radius:10px;transform:scale(.85) rotate(var(--rot));box-shadow:0 3px 5px 0 var(--col-surface)}@media(max-width:600px){img.svelte-1kojz3b:nth-child(n+3){display:none}}@media(max-width:800px){img.svelte-1kojz3b:nth-child(n+4){display:none}}.open-gallery.svelte-1kojz3b{margin:auto}.bubble.svelte-1ykiih2{--bubble-size: 50px;--wiggle-amt: 10px;--fade-opacity: 0;--float-opacity: 0;--opacity-mul: .8;opacity:calc(var(--opacity-mul) * min(var(--fade-opacity),var(--float-opacity)));top:100%;filter:blur(3px);position:absolute;border-radius:50%;aspect-ratio:1;max-width:var(--bubble-size);animation:svelte-1ykiih2-fade-in 1s ease-in forwards,svelte-1ykiih2-float 13s linear forwards paused infinite}.bubble.svelte-1ykiih2>.wiggle:where(.svelte-1ykiih2){animation:svelte-1ykiih2-wiggle 9s ease-in-out infinite;animation-delay:var(--wiggle-delay)}.bubble.svelte-1ykiih2 svg:where(.svelte-1ykiih2){width:100%;height:100%}@media(max-width:600px){.bubble.svelte-1ykiih2{--opacity-mul: .4}}@media(prefers-reduced-motion){.bubble.svelte-1ykiih2{display:none}}@keyframes svelte-1ykiih2-wiggle{16.7%{transform:translate(calc(var(--wiggle-amt) * -1))}33.4%{transform:translate(var(--wiggle-amt))}50.1%{transform:translate(calc(var(--wiggle-amt) * -1))}66.8%{transform:translate(var(--wiggle-amt))}83.5%{transform:translate(calc(var(--wiggle-amt) * -1))}100.2%{transform:translate(var(--wiggle-amt))}}@keyframes svelte-1ykiih2-float{0%{translate:0 0;--float-opacity: 0}30%{--float-opacity: .2}80%{--float-opacity: .4}to{translate:0 calc(-100cqh - var(--bubble-size));--float-opacity: .1}}@keyframes svelte-1ykiih2-fade-in{0%{--fade-opacity: 0}to{--fade-opacity: 1}}@property --fade-opacity{syntax: "<number>"; inherits: false; initial-value: 0;}@property --float-opacity{syntax: "<number>"; inherits: false; initial-value: 0;}.fish.svelte-1bqiatu{width:var(--fish-size);position:absolute;animation-timing-function:linear}.fish.svelte-1bqiatu>*{object-fit:cover;width:100%;height:100%}@media(prefers-reduced-motion){.fish.svelte-1bqiatu{display:none}}@keyframes fish-swim-right{0%{left:calc(-1 * var(--fish-size));scale:-1 1}to{left:100%;scale:-1 1}}@keyframes fish-swim-left{0%{left:100%;scale:1 1}to{left:calc(-1 * var(--fish-size));scale:1 1}}img.svelte-kgqptg{pointer-events:none}.bg-rocks.svelte-kgqptg{opacity:.3;filter:blur(4px);width:100%;bottom:0;position:absolute;transform:scaleY(1.7) scaleX(1.3);transform-origin:bottom}.fg-rocks.svelte-kgqptg{width:100%;bottom:0;position:absolute;z-index:99;transform:translateY(9%) scaleY(1.5);transform-origin:bottom}@media(max-width:600px){img.svelte-kgqptg{width:150%!important}.fg-rocks.svelte-kgqptg{transform:translateY(9%) scaleY(2.3)}}section.svelte-1fmjthb{color:var(--col-text-white);min-height:95lvh;box-sizing:border-box;overflow:hidden;position:relative;padding-block-start:10em;padding-block-end:5em}.content.svelte-1fmjthb{position:relative;padding-left:15%;width:100%;box-sizing:border-box;pointer-events:none}.content.svelte-1fmjthb a[href]:where(.svelte-1fmjthb){pointer-events:all}.content.svelte-1fmjthb p:where(.svelte-1fmjthb){max-width:40em}h1.svelte-1fmjthb{font-size:4em;margin-block-end:.3em}.art.svelte-1fmjthb{width:100%;position:absolute;inset:0;pointer-events:none;container-type:size;background:linear-gradient(180deg,var(--col-surface-blue-d),var(--col-surface-blue-dd))}.ocean-container.svelte-1fmjthb{pointer-events:all}.spike-container.svelte-1fmjthb{position:absolute;width:100%;height:200px;bottom:0;scale:1 -1;translate:0 30px;filter:blur(3px);opacity:.3;animation:svelte-1fmjthb-fade-in 4s forwards}@keyframes svelte-1fmjthb-fade-in{0%{opacity:0}}.buttons.svelte-1fmjthb{display:flex;flex-wrap:wrap;gap:.5em}.buttons.svelte-1fmjthb .button:where(.svelte-1fmjthb){background:var(--col-surface-blue)}@media(max-width:600px){section.svelte-1fmjthb{padding-block-start:30%}.content.svelte-1fmjthb{padding-left:20%;padding-right:10%}.content.svelte-1fmjthb h1:where(.svelte-1fmjthb){font-size:2.5rem}}.project-card.svelte-oviq8z{display:flex;flex-direction:column;gap:.7em;text-decoration:none;color:inherit}.project-card.svelte-oviq8z:hover strong:where(.svelte-oviq8z){text-decoration:underline}.project-card.svelte-oviq8z strong:where(.svelte-oviq8z){font-size:1.1rem;display:flex;align-items:center;gap:.5em;justify-content:space-between}.project-card.svelte-oviq8z .author:where(.svelte-oviq8z){font-size:.75rem;opacity:.7;padding-left:5px}.project-card.svelte-oviq8z span:where(.svelte-oviq8z){font-size:.9rem;opacity:.6}.project-card.svelte-oviq8z .details:where(.svelte-oviq8z){display:flex;flex-direction:column;gap:.2em}.project-card.svelte-oviq8z img:where(.svelte-oviq8z){width:100%;height:8em;object-fit:cover;border-radius:10px;overflow:hidden;transition:box-shadow .1s,transform .1s;box-shadow:0 5px 0 0 var(--project-shadow, red)}.project-card.svelte-oviq8z:hover img:where(.svelte-oviq8z){box-shadow:0 8px 0 0 var(--project-shadow, red);transform:translateY(-3px)}.project-card.svelte-oviq8z:active img:where(.svelte-oviq8z){box-shadow:0 3px 0 0 var(--project-shadow, red);transform:translateY(2px)}.project-card.svelte-oviq8z.non-square img:where(.svelte-oviq8z){object-fit:contain;background:#fff}.tags.svelte-oviq8z{display:flex;align-items:center;gap:.25em}section.svelte-im7slh{padding-top:4em}search.svelte-im7slh{display:flex;flex-wrap:wrap;gap:.7rem;margin-block-end:0rem}search.svelte-im7slh input:where(.svelte-im7slh){padding:.5em;background:var(--col-surface-purple);color:#fff;border-radius:var(--rad-button);border:none;font-size:inherit}@media(max-width:600px){input[type=search].svelte-im7slh{flex-grow:1;width:100%}.categories.svelte-im7slh{width:100%;flex-grow:1}.categories.svelte-im7slh>:where(.svelte-im7slh){flex-grow:1}}.checkbox-btn.svelte-im7slh{display:flex;align-items:center;padding-inline:.5em;gap:.7em}.checkbox-btn.svelte-im7slh:has(input:where(.svelte-im7slh):focus-visible){outline:1px solid white}.checkbox-btn.svelte-im7slh .tick-container:where(.svelte-im7slh){background:var(--col-surface-purple-bright);border-radius:10px;display:flex;align-items:center}.checkbox-btn.svelte-im7slh .tick-container:where(.svelte-im7slh)>*{scale:1.2;translate:3px 0;transition:scale .15s cubic-bezier(.34,1.56,.64,1),opacity .05s}.checkbox-btn.svelte-im7slh:not(:has(input:checked)) .tick-container:where(.svelte-im7slh)>*{opacity:0;scale:1}.categories.svelte-im7slh{display:flex;gap:.7em;flex-wrap:wrap}.projects-list.svelte-im7slh{list-style-type:none;margin:auto;max-width:1000px;padding-inline:3em;padding-block:1em 3em;display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:2em}.show-more-btn.svelte-im7slh{margin:auto;margin-block-start:1rem}.spacer.svelte-l9izm9{min-height:100px}.art.svelte-l9izm9{height:300px;width:100%;position:relative;overflow:hidden;padding-block-start:100px}.art.svelte-l9izm9>.intro:where(.svelte-l9izm9){position:relative;left:600px;max-width:500px}.intro.svelte-l9izm9{padding-block-end:2em}.intro.svelte-l9izm9 h2:where(.svelte-l9izm9){font-size:3rem;margin-block:.2em}.intro.svelte-l9izm9 p:where(.svelte-l9izm9){margin:0}.intro.mobile.svelte-l9izm9{padding-block-start:1em}.intro.mobile.svelte-l9izm9 h2:where(.svelte-l9izm9){font-size:2.1rem}@media(max-width:1100px){.desktop.svelte-l9izm9{display:none}}@media(min-width:1100px){.mobile.svelte-l9izm9{display:none}.content.svelte-l9izm9>.inner:where(.svelte-l9izm9){padding-block-start:2em}}.crab-wrapper.svelte-l9izm9{width:370px;position:absolute;top:0;left:10px}.crab-wrapper.svelte-l9izm9 img:where(.svelte-l9izm9){width:100%;animation:svelte-l9izm9-occasional-jump 15s linear infinite}.crab-wrapper.svelte-l9izm9:before{display:block;content:"";position:absolute;background-color:#000;opacity:.1;border-radius:50%;width:18em;height:3em;bottom:.4em;left:1em}.rock-for-crab.svelte-l9izm9{width:800px;position:absolute;left:0;top:0;translate:-10% 120px;transform:scaleX(1.2)}.content.svelte-l9izm9{background:linear-gradient(to bottom,#341f80,var(--col-surface) 50%);width:100%;min-height:600px;padding-inline:2em;box-sizing:border-box}.content.svelte-l9izm9 .inner:where(.svelte-l9izm9){max-width:800px;margin:auto}.projects-list.svelte-l9izm9{list-style-type:none;margin:auto;max-width:1000px;padding-inline:1em;padding-block:2em 3em;display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:2em}@keyframes svelte-l9izm9-occasional-jump{1%{transform:translateY(0) scaleX(1)}49%{transform:translateY(0) scaleX(1)}50%{transform:translateY(-.5em)}51%{transform:translateY(0) scaleX(-1)}99%{transform:translateY(0) scaleX(-1)}to{transform:translateY(-.5em)}}@media(max-width:600px){.spacer.svelte-l9izm9{min-height:50px}.crab-wrapper.svelte-l9izm9{transform:scale(.8) translateY(5%) translate(-10%)}.rock-for-crab.svelte-l9izm9{transform:scaleX(.95) translate(-10%)}}
